Patologia Generale Veterinaria: The Foundation of Veterinary Medicine

Pathology, derived from the Greek words pathos (suffering) and logos (study), serves as the vital bridge between basic sciences and clinical practice in veterinary medicine. Veterinary General Pathology specifically investigates the fundamental mechanisms of disease, focusing on the cellular and molecular changes that occur when an animal's body reacts to injurious stimuli. By understanding these universal patterns of tissue response—regardless of the specific organ system involved—veterinarians can accurately diagnose, treat, and prevent diseases across diverse species.

The core of general pathology begins with cellular adaptation and injury. When cells encounter physiological stress or pathological stimuli, they first attempt to adapt through processes such as atrophy, hypertrophy, hyperplasia, or metaplasia. However, if the stress exceeds the cell’s adaptive capacity or if the stimulus is inherently harmful, cell injury occurs. This injury can be reversible, allowing the cell to return to homeostasis, or irreversible, leading to cell death. In veterinary pathology, the two primary pathways of cell death—necrosis and apoptosis—are critical indicators of disease severity and type. Necrosis, often caused by external factors like toxins or ischemia, results in the loss of membrane integrity and subsequent inflammation. In contrast, apoptosis is a programmed, energy-dependent process used to eliminate redundant or damaged cells without triggering an inflammatory response. | Book Title | Author(s) | Why It’s

Inflammation is perhaps the most significant topic within general pathology. It is the body’s complex vascular and cellular response to injury, designed to neutralize harmful agents and initiate tissue repair. Acute inflammation is characterized by rapid onset, fluid exudation, and the migration of neutrophils. If the underlying cause is not resolved, the process may transition into chronic inflammation, marked by the presence of macrophages, lymphocytes, and plasma cells, often accompanied by tissue destruction and fibrosis. Understanding these inflammatory mediators and pathways is essential for managing conditions ranging from simple infections to complex autoimmune disorders in domestic and wild animals.

The study of general pathology also encompasses hemodynamic disorders and neoplasia. Disturbances in blood flow, such as edema, congestion, hemorrhage, thrombosis, and shock, are frequently encountered in veterinary practice and can lead to rapid systemic failure. Furthermore, the principles of oncology—the study of tumors—rely on general pathology to distinguish between benign and malignant growths. Veterinarians analyze the biological behavior of cells, looking for hallmarks of malignancy such as anaplasia, invasiveness, and the ability to metastasize. This knowledge is crucial for providing owners with accurate prognoses and choosing appropriate therapeutic interventions like surgery, chemotherapy, or radiation.

Finally, the concepts of healing and repair conclude the scope of general pathology. The body restores its integrity through regeneration of the original cell type or through replacement with connective tissue (scarring). The efficiency of this process depends on the regenerative capacity of the specific tissue and the extent of the initial damage.

In conclusion, Veterinary General Pathology provides the essential vocabulary and conceptual framework for understanding how diseases manifest in animals. It moves beyond the "what" of a diagnosis to explain the "how" and "why" behind clinical signs. By mastering the principles of cell injury, inflammation, circulatory disturbances, and neoplasia, the veterinary professional gains the diagnostic intuition necessary to safeguard animal health and, by extension, public health and the global food supply.

General Veterinary Pathology is the study of the fundamental factors and etiopathogenetic mechanisms—physical, chemical, biological, and genetic—that lead to organic functional alterations in animals. It bridges basic science and clinical practice by examining how cells and tissues respond to injury to establish a diagnosis and understand disease processes. Key Concepts in General Veterinary Pathology

Etiopathogenesis: Investigates the causes (etiology) and the development (pathogenesis) of diseases at molecular, cellular, and organic levels.

Cellular Response: Studies how cells react to aggression, ranging from adaptation and reversible injury to cell death (necrosis or apoptosis).

Inflammation and Immunopathology: Analyzes evolutionary-pathogenic mechanisms behind inflammatory lesions in both small and large animals.

VITAMIN D Mnemonic: A common diagnostic framework used to categorize lesions: Vascular, Inflammatory/Infectious, Traumatic/Toxic, Anomalies (congenital), Metabolic, Idiopathic/Iatrogenic, Neoplastic/Nutritional, and Degenerative. General pathology analyzes physiological, biochemical, and cellular changes under altered conditions. It typically covers: 1. Cellular Adaptation and Injury

Adaptations: Atrophy, hypertrophy, hyperplasia, and metaplasia.

Cell Death: Differentiating between Apoptosis (programmed) and Necrosis (accidental).

Accumulations: Intracellular storage of lipids, proteins, or glycogen. 2. Inflammation and Repair

Acute Inflammation: Characterized by vascular changes and leukocyte recruitment.

Chronic Inflammation: Persistent responses involving macrophages and lymphocytes.

Healing: The balance between regeneration (restoring original tissue) and fibrosis (scarring). 3. Hemodynamic Disorders Edema: Excess fluid in interstitial spaces. Thrombosis: Formation of blood clots within vessels. Shock: Systemic hypoperfusion and its stages. 4. Neoplasia

Benign vs. Malignant: Distinguishing characteristics of tumor growth.

Etiology: Genetic, chemical, and viral causes of cancer in domestic species. 📝 Study Frameworks

Many veterinary programs use the VITAMIN D mnemonic to categorize disease causes during diagnosis: V - Vascular I - Infectious / Inflammatory / Immune-mediated T - Traumatic / Toxic A - Anomalous (Congenital) M - Metabolic I - Idiopathic / Iatrogenic N - Neoplastic / Nutritional D - Degenerative
